How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- finding that ignorance of filing requirements not sufficient to establish extraordinary circumstances when nothing in record suggested plaintiff was mentally or physically unable to file A-1618-19T2 14 timely notice
- construing N.J.S.A 59:8-8 to authorize defendant to file third-party action for contribution, common-law indemnification and contractual indemnification against public entity, despite defendant’s failure to comply with N.J.S.A. 59:8-8’s notice requirement
- finding a motion for late notice of claim inadequate where the plaintiff relied on an attorney's affidavit and did not submit an affidavit based upon personal knowledge
